Generator set
Air cleaner clogged
operates
p
erratically
Faulty spark plug(s)
Fuel mixture adjustment incorrect
Governor adjustment incorrect
Carbon buildup in engine
Engine valves not seating
correctly
Defective ignition system
Defective spark plug wire(s)
Incorrect cooling (hot engine only) Inspect air inlet and outlet.
Fuel line restriction
Carburetor adjustment incorrect
